Lisburn-born film editor Nick Emerson, who is Oscar-nominated this weekend for his work on the papal thriller Conclave, has described being part of the Academy Awards as "incredible".

Irish stars will be turning the red carpet green tonight at the Oscars in Los Angeles. Irish film and acting talent have secured a record 14 nominations in a sign of the growing confidence and reach of the industry here.
